package slack
import (
"encoding/json"
"testing"
"github.com/stretchr/testify/assert"
"github.com/stretchr/testify/require"
)
func TestNewPlanBlock(t *testing.T) {
block := NewPlanBlock("My Plan", PlanBlockOptionBlockID("plan-block-1"))
assert.Equal(t, MBTPlan, block.BlockType())
assert.Equal(t, "plan", string(block.Type))
assert.Equal(t, "plan-block-1", block.ID())
assert.Equal(t, "My Plan", block.Title)
}
func TestPlanBlockWithTasks(t *testing.T) {
task1 := NewTaskCardBlock("task-1", "First task").WithStatus(TaskCardStatusComplete)
task2 := NewTaskCardBlock("task-2", "Second task").WithStatus(TaskCardStatusInProgress)
block := NewPlanBlock("My Plan").WithTasks(task1, task2)
require.Len(t, block.Tasks, 2)
assert.Equal(t, "task-1", block.Tasks[0].TaskID)
assert.Equal(t, "First task", block.Tasks[0].Title)
assert.Equal(t, TaskCardStatusComplete, block.Tasks[0].Status)
assert.Equal(t, "task-2", block.Tasks[1].TaskID)
assert.Equal(t, TaskCardStatusInProgress, block.Tasks[1].Status)
}
func TestPlanBlockJSONRoundTrip(t *testing.T) {
payload := `{
"type": "plan",
"block_id": "plan-1",
"title": "Research Plan",
"tasks": [
{
"type": "task_card",
"task_id": "task-1",
"title": "Search the web",
"status": "complete",
"sources": [
{
"type": "url",
"url": "https://example.com",
"text": "Example"
}
]
},
{
"type": "task_card",
"task_id": "task-2",
"title": "Analyze results",
"status": "in_progress",
"details": {
"type": "rich_text",
"elements": [
{
"type": "rich_text_section",
"elements": [
{
"type": "text",
"text": "Processing data..."
}
]
}
]
}
}
]
}`
var block PlanBlock
err := json.Unmarshal([]byte(payload), &block)
require.NoError(t, err)
assert.Equal(t, MBTPlan, block.BlockType())
assert.Equal(t, "plan-1", block.ID())
assert.Equal(t, "Research Plan", block.Title)
require.Len(t, block.Tasks, 2)
assert.Equal(t, "task-1", block.Tasks[0].TaskID)
assert.Equal(t, TaskCardStatusComplete, block.Tasks[0].Status)
require.Len(t, block.Tasks[0].Sources, 1)
assert.Equal(t, "task-2", block.Tasks[1].TaskID)
require.NotNil(t, block.Tasks[1].Details)
marshalled, err := json.Marshal(block)
require.NoError(t, err)
var expected, actual map[string]interface{}
err = json.Unmarshal([]byte(payload), &expected)
require.NoError(t, err)
err = json.Unmarshal(marshalled, &actual)
require.NoError(t, err)
assert.Equal(t, expected, actual)
}
func TestPlanBlockUnmarshalViaBlocks(t *testing.T) {
payload := `[
{
"type": "plan",
"title": "Agent Plan",
"tasks": [
{
"type": "task_card",
"task_id": "t1",
"title": "Step 1",
"status": "pending"
}
]
}
]`
var blocks Blocks
err := json.Unmarshal([]byte(payload), &blocks)
require.NoError(t, err)
require.Len(t, blocks.BlockSet, 1)
plan, ok := blocks.BlockSet[0].(*PlanBlock)
require.True(t, ok, "expected *PlanBlock, got %T", blocks.BlockSet[0])
assert.Equal(t, MBTPlan, plan.BlockType())
assert.Equal(t, "Agent Plan", plan.Title)
require.Len(t, plan.Tasks, 1)
assert.Equal(t, "t1", plan.Tasks[0].TaskID)
assert.Equal(t, TaskCardStatusPending, plan.Tasks[0].Status)
}
